Dec 14, 20 the enzyme catalyzing this irreversible step, 3hydroxy3methylglutaryl coa reductase hmgcoa reductase, is an important control site in cholesterol biosynthesis, and is the site of action of the most effective class of cholesterol lowering drugs, the hmgcoa reductase inhibitors statins. The isoprenoid intermediates of cholesterol biosynthesis can be diverted to other synthesis reactions, such as those for dolichol used in the synthesis of nlinked glycoproteins, coenzyme q of the oxidative phosphorylation pathway, or the side chain of hemea. Conversion of cholesterol to pregnenolone all steroid hormones are synthesized from pregnenolone, a c 21 compound this substance results from the action of the sidechain cleavage enzyme complex desmolase complex on 20, 22dihydroxycholesterol the process requires nadph, oxygen, mitochondrial cytochrome p450, adrenodoxin.
